If you can wait to purchase a home, it can be worth taking the time to improve your credit score. This can help you get approved for a mortgage more easily and qualify you for better rates in the future. Making a larger down payment will signal to your lender that you’re more creditworthy, giving you a better chance of getting approved for your mortgage and possibly lowering your interest rate. If you don’t think you’ll be able to put down a large amount of money, you could try to apply for down payment assistance instead.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), are available to active-duty service members, veterans and eligible spouses and don’t require a down payment. And while there’s no minimum credit score for VA loans, most lenders will usually look for a 620 score or higher. VA loans come with a funding fee (a percentage of the loan amount) that can be paid upfront at closing or rolled into the loan. FHA loans also provide shorter waiting periods after major credit issues — like foreclosures, bankruptcies, judgments or tax liens — than conventional loans.

Whether you choose a construction loan or traditional mortgage will depend on your financial circumstances and goals. If you want to build a newly constructed home, rehabilitate a fixer-upper or execute a major renovation on your existing home, then a construction loan is likely the best option. In addition to strategizing how to get the lowest interest rate, consider which loan will save you the most. For example, since a construction-to-permanent loan only requires one closing, you can potentially save on closing costs. However, when you automatically convert to the permanent rate phase, the rate could be higher.

If you have poor credit and are a first-time homebuyer, you might also qualify for assistance programs. These are programs that can include mortgages with less-strict credit requirements than conventional lenders. First-time homebuyer programs may also offer other assistance, such as covering part of your down payment or closing costs. Lenders hesitate to loan money to people with low credit scores because they are perceived as high-risk.

FHA loans also allow borrowers to use gift money to go toward the down payment. For a conventional mortgage, the private mortgage insurance drops off once your loan balance is equal to 80% of the property value. If you’re applying for preapproval with poor credit, you might have a difficult time finding a lender who will approve you or offer you a decent interest rate. That’s why getting a non-occupant co-signer who has a better credit score can help you get approved for a mortgage loan. Of course, the best option is to work on repairing your credit score before you submit a mortgage application. While this is not the answer borrowers want to read or hear, it’s the most practical and can save you thousands in interest payments.
